On 10/20/2011 07:23 PM, Steven Hartland wrote:
Installing a new machine here which has 10+ disks
we're seeing BTX loader take 50+ seconds to enumerate
the disks.
I am running 8-STABLE. On my system with 22 disks, it took much longer
than a minute (maybe 5 minutes... not sure, but overall boot was about 7
minutes). While this time is passing, I can watch the leds on the disks
blink in order, many times in a loop.

My IO card is a LSI SATA/SAS 9211-8i 6Gb/s.

We are indeed using that 3 x 9211-8i's per chassis.
After I upgraded the firmware to version 11, it seems to take much less
time, but I didn't time it. And watching the LEDs last time I rebooted,
I don't notice them all blinking the same way. Instead, all were solid
for a second or two after the long wait, and then only the root disks.

We are already running fw v11.00.00.00 but thanks for the heads up.

So if you have the same card, I suggest you update the firmware. (I
updated for stability rather than boot speed, and it seemed stable until
it froze today, after 2 weeks)
